Tioga County Information

Tioga in Pennsylvania occupies 1,137 square miles and has a 2006 population of 41,137, a change from a 2000 population of 41,373 and 41,126 in 1990. 16.2% percent of the population is between the ages of 15 and 24, 10.7% percent is 25-35, and 12.9% percent of the population is 35 to 44.

There were 14 acts of violent crime reported in Tioga in 2004, a change from 43 reports of violent crime in 2000.

The unemployed population in 2006 was 1,116 people: 5.5% percent. This was a change from the unemployment rate in 2000 of 4.4%.
